Baklava, a delectable pastry originating from the Middle East, has tantalized taste buds for centuries. Its layers of filo dough, filled with a sweet and nutty mixture, and topped with a rich syrup, have earned it a cherished place in countless cuisines worldwide.
The origins of baklava are shrouded in mystery, but its roots can be traced back to ancient times. Some historians believe that it evolved from the Assyrian pastry "baqlawa," a sweet treat filled with nuts and honey. Over the centuries, baklava became a staple of the Ottoman Empire, where it was enjoyed by sultans and courtiers alike.

Preparing baklava is a labor of love but well worth the effort. The filo dough is brushed with melted butter or oil, then layered with the nut mixture. The pastry is then cut into diamond or triangle shapes and baked until golden brown. Finally, the hot baklava is doused in a hot syrup, allowing it to soak in and create a lusciously sweet treat.
Baklava is a versatile pastry that has been embraced by countless cultures and regions. While the basic ingredients remain the same, variations exist in the choice of nuts, spices, and syrup used.

Story 1: The Sultan's Delight
In the grandeur of Topkapi Palace, the Ottoman sultans reveled in the exquisite flavors of baklava. The palace kitchens were renowned for their mastery of this pastry, with master chefs crafting elaborate versions adorned with gold leaf and jewels.
Lesson: Baklava has long been associated with opulence and luxury, a testament to its captivating taste and the cultural significance it holds.
Story 2: The Gift of Baklava
During the Ottoman era, baklava became a cherished gift exchanged between friends, family, and dignitaries. Its sweet taste symbolized friendship, goodwill, and prosperity.
Lesson: Baklava serves not only as a dessert but also as a symbol of connection and generosity.
Story 3: The Sweetness of Nostalgia
For many immigrants, baklava evokes fond memories of home. The taste and aroma of this pastry transport them back to their childhoods, bridging the gap between their current lives and their cultural heritage.
Lesson: Baklava possesses the power to evoke nostalgia and connect people to their roots.

Q: Is baklava a healthy dessert?
A: Baklava is not a health food due to its high sugar and calorie content, but it can be enjoyed in moderation as part of a balanced diet.
Q: What is the best way to store baklava?
A: Baklava should be stored at room temperature in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
Q: Can baklava be frozen?
A: Yes, baklava can be frozen for up to 3 months. To freeze, cut the baklava into pieces and place in a freezer-safe bag. Thaw at room temperature before serving.

Table 3: Regional Variations of Baklava
Region | Nuts Used | Syrup |
---|---|---|
Turkey | Walnuts | Honey |
Greece | Walnuts, pistachios | Sugar, lemon juice |
Armenia | Walnuts | Sugar, honey |
Syria | Pistachios | Sugar, water, rose water |
Lebanon | Walnuts, pine nuts | Sugar, orange blossom water |
